Unhappy I don't know how to install Linux


Hello new friends,

I just downloaded the following iso

mandriva-linux-one-2009.1-KDE4-europe1-americas-cdrom-i586.iso

burned it, put it in my cd-rom, hit power on my laptop and now what?

It's not doing anything... asked me if I want to boot from CD or
hard drive and I selected CD. And nothing happened.

Please help.

Thank you

Did you use a CD burning application which recognises the "iso" format? This format contains all of the data as well as the boot sector of the CD. This is what your machine will use to boot from the CD.

You need to burn the image to disk as Image and NOT as data disk. So you need to choose option something similar that will say "Burn Image to Disk". It will make your disk bootable.

Also, did you check the MD5 sum of the ISO image against the known sum (which you should be able to obtain from the same place that you downloaded the image)?
